About Sam

Sam Noonan is an interdisciplinary artist whose practice centers on conversations and community, expressed through movement, poetry, music production, and theater. He has published a poetry collection and co-created a collaborative work of poetry and painting with Andrew Hopkins, alongside a short story featured in Cassandra Voices. Sam hosted The Literary Series on Dublin Digital Radio, exploring the intersections of movement, literature and sound. In 2024, he wrote, performed, and composed the sound design for Transitions, a new play debuted at the Scene + Heard Festival in Smock Alley Theatre. He also performed with Quilombo Terra at the International Literature Festival as part of Little Amal (Walk with Amal) and DJ’d at the Dominick Street Art Jam. At Hidden Hearth Festival last year, Sam hosted the Library Stage, curating and facilitating live talks, performances, and conversations. His work includes a co-facilitated workshop for neurodivergent communities at Rua Red, culminating in a collaborative installation and movement practice. In January 2025, Sam began working as a tutor on the Creative Pathways course at IADT, supporting individuals living with intellectual disabilities in developing their artistic voice. Earlier this year, Sam created and performed 'Curiosity in Motion' as part of the St Patricks Festival. Sam participated in the Dance 2 Connect program this year which included classes, rehearsals, and a performance in Dance Ireland.

My work as an artist is rooted in conversation, collaboration, and creative expression. I bring this same spirit into my approach to private tutoring—creating a space that is supportive, exploratory, and responsive to each individual’s unique way of learning.

With a background in movement, poetry, music production, and theatre, I draw from a broad toolkit to help learners connect with material in ways that feel meaningful and accessible. I believe in meeting people where they are, and I aim to create learning environments that are inclusive, adaptive, and grounded in mutual respect.

I've had the privilege of working across a range of creative and community settings—from writing and performing theatre pieces to co-facilitating workshops for neurodivergent communities, and curating talks and performances at festivals. These experiences have taught me the value of listening deeply, encouraging curiosity, and holding space for multiple forms of expression.

Currently, I’m a tutor on the Creative Pathways course at IADT, working with individuals living with intellectual disabilities. This role continues to shape my understanding of inclusive teaching, and inspires the way I guide and support others through private sessions.

Whether working on creative writing, performance, or simply building confidence in expression, my goal is to offer a tutoring experience that is not just educational, but empowering.
